Output 6590d514d0eb2d65bd07f480fdb337fd4d102a6de1283e7faebf88b210133e3d:0

value
258678996
script pubkey
OP_0 OP_PUSHBYTES_20 8d1b34fa59f169d8166c808244a2dda2e6c37e70
address
bc1q35dnf7je795as9nvszpyfgka5tnvxlnsmzhfz7
transaction
6590d514d0eb2d65bd07f480fdb337fd4d102a6de1283e7faebf88b210133e3d
spent
true